The pair are accused of drugging and assaulting a woman they met at a nightclub.

There's been plenty of drama surrounding T.I. and Tiny in the past few months but much of it hasn't been particularly serious. But that changed recently when the pair were both sued over an allegations of sexual assault spawning from a 2005 incident at a Los Angeles hotel. As TMZ reports, the couple are accused of drugging a woman at a nightclub before taking her back to their hotel room and sexually assaulting her.

The pair quickly responded to the allegations making a statement to TMZ. "On the heels of positivity, negativity always rears its ugly head. This plaintiff has been threatening to file this lawsuit for THREE years. For THREE years, we have emphatically and categorically denied these allegations. For THREE years we have maintained our innocence and refused to pay these extortionate demands for things we didn’t do ... Our position is clear... We are innocent of these fake claims, we will not be shaken down, and we look forward to our day in court,' the statement reads.
